About ME

I’m Lissie Albornoz—a foreign-trained lawyer, U.S. law student, and passionate community advocate originally from Venezuela. My life’s journey has been shaped by resilience, purpose, and the extraordinary people I’ve encountered along the way. I’m currently pursuing a dual J.D./LL.M. degree at the University of Miami School of Law to expand my impact in the legal field—both locally and globally.

At the heart of everything I do is my family. I’m a proud mother of two incredibly talented musicians whose passion fuels my own. As their booking agent, I support their careers while continuing to chase my own dreams.

I believe in lifelong learning as a path to transformation. Whether through legal studies, spiritual growth, or creative expression, I’m constantly evolving. I’m also an Artist Cake Decorator, bringing beauty and joy into people’s lives one edible creation at a time. As a Therapist in Generational Trauma Healing, I help others reclaim their stories and rise beyond the limitations of the past.

Since childhood, my mother has called me “Wonder Woman”—a name I now wear with pride. But I believe this isn't just my story. Every woman holds the strength and power to overcome challenges and rewrite her destiny. We are all Wonder Women in our own unique way.

Through my work, studies, and advocacy, I hope to inspire others—especially women and immigrants—to believe in their own potential, rise with purpose, and become the authors of their next chapter.
